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den...

13
Routing 1 Routing Präsentation von Daniel Hörl

Transcript of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den...

Page 1: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t.

Routing 1

Routing

Präsentation von Daniel Hörl

Page 2: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t.

Routing 2

Was ist Routing?

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t. Im Vordergrund steht die Wahl der Route aus den verfügbaren Routen die in einer Routing-Tabelle gespeichert sind.

Page 3: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t.

Routing 3

Kriterien und Parameter für die Wahl einer Route

Verbindungskosten notwendige Bandbreite Ziel-Adresse Subnetz Verbindungsart Verbindungsinformationen bekannte Netzwerkadressen

Page 4: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t.

Routing 4

Überblick Routing

Transportieren von Daten innerhalb eines Netzes anhand ..eines Pfades

Routing bestimmt den kürzesten, schnellsten, billigsten.oder ..nächstbesten Routingweg

Versand erfolgt in kleinen Paketen

hohe Flexibilität und die Ausfallsicherheit des Netzes

Page 5: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t.

Routing 5

Routingbeispiel

Page 6: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t.

Routing 6

IP-Routing-Algorithmus

Da es möglich ist, dass für einen Rechner mehrere Einträge aus der Routing-Tabelle zutreffen gibt es folgenden Algorith-mus der entscheidet welcher Eintrag

anzuwenden ist:

Page 7: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t.

Routing 7

Die Netzwerkschicht im OSI-Modell

Das OSI-Modell ist ein offenes Schichtenmodell, das seit den 70er Jahren entwickelt und standardisiert wurde. Es teilt die verschiedenen Problembereiche der Netzwerkkommunikation in sieben Schichten auf die aufeinander aufsetzen. Interessant für uns ist die Netzwerkschicht (Network Layer), da sie sich mit dem Routing befasst.

Netzwerkschicht : Die Netzwerkschicht hat die Hauptaufgabe eine Verbindung zwischen Knoten im Netzwerk herzustellen. Die Netzwerkschicht soll dabei die übergeordneten Schichten von den Details der Datenübertragung über das Netzwerk befreien. So ist eine der wichtigsten Aufgaben der Netzwerkschicht die Auswahl von Paketrouten bzw. das Routing vom Absender zum Empfänger.

Page 8: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t.

Routing 8

Statische Routing

Vorteile: Kontrolle über Routen Geringer Datenverkehr

Nachteile: Höherer Aufwand

Anwendungsgebiet: Kleine, lokale Netze

Der Administrator trägt alle Routen manuell am Router ein.

Page 9: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t.

Routing 9

Dynamische Routing:

Vorteile: Ständige automatische Updates

Nachteile: Erhöhter Datenverkehr

Anwendungsbereiche: große Netze Backbone-Bereich

Der Administrator konfiguriert das Routingprotokoll. Es sorgt für automatischen Austausch der Routinginformation.

Page 10: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t.

Routing 10

Bildliche Darstellung einer Routingumgebung

Page 11: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t.

Routing 11

Link State

Aus diesen Informationen wird eine .Topologie aufgebaut

Optimale Route wird berechnet

Verbindung wird geprüft

Zwischen Routern werden Informationen für die Verbindung ausgetauscht

Protokolle:

OSPF (Open shortest Path First)

Page 12: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t.

Routing 12

Distanz - Vektor

Komplette Routingtabellen werden in regelmäßigen Abständen zwischen Routern ausgetauscht

Protokolle:

RIP (Router Information Protocol)

IGRP (Interior Gateway Routing Protocol)

Page 13: Routing1 Präsentation von Daniel Hörl Routing2 Was ist Routing? Routing ist ein Vorgang der den Weg zur nächsten Station eines Datenpaketes bestimmt.

Routing 13

Vielen Dank für Ihre Aufmerksamkeit

Daniel Hörl